Reception
X-Men was critically acclaimed on the Sega Genesis. It was praised for its original soundtrack, graphics, and respectable controls. However, some criticized the game for it lack of playable characters. X-Men game has been most remembered for its extreme difficulty, even for experienced players. Player must know the secret ways to defeat the bosses because normal attacks and special attacks won't damage most of the bosses.
